The trio plays jazz in the tradition of Oscar Peterson, Wynton Kelly, Bud Powell, Sonny Clark, Art Blakey and other legends. Lubag has played with such notables as Dizzy Gillespie, Joe Williams, Doc Severinson and Bud Shank, and is on the faculty of Seattle Pacific University, where he teaches jazz piano. Lubag is also the pianist for the acclaimed Emerald City Jazz Orchestra.
Also on the jazz bill is Jack Klitzman, multi-talented sax and flute player. Klitzman spans multiple genres with groups like the Latin band Tumbao" (aka Mango) and his Chase Street Contemporary Jazz Productions.
Rounding out the evening is vocalist Shanna Anjali, whose powerful vocals have wowed audiences since she was eight years old. The recent graduate of Snohomish (Wash.) High School earned numerous accolades as a high school jazz performer; she was chosen for regional and national honor choirs and sang at the Lionel Hampton Jazz Festival in both 2004 and 2005.
